MAYO, JEFFREY L. of Clarkston, passed away December 27, 2024 at 80 years of age. Loving husband of the late Rosa Mayo; dear father of Jonni (Ken) Jackson and Angie (Mike) Rakowski; grandfather of Jeff (Adriana), Tyler, and Kaylee; great grandfather of Aurora; step grandfather of Michael and Matthew; step great grandfather of Maverick and Charlotte who is on the way; brother of Jim (Arla) Mayo and Jay (Jean) Mayo; preceded in death by 7 siblings. Jeff was a veteran of the U.S. Army and retired from GM after over 40 years of service. A proud veteran, Jeff was member and past post commander of VFW #1008, as well as a Mason and Shriner. He loved golfing; the Detroit Tigers; classic cars; and most of all, spoiling his grandchildren. A man who enjoyed his family and an occasional drive to Maine for fresh lobster. A one of a kind husband, father, and grandfather who will be forever loved and missed. Funeral service will be held Thursday, January 2, 2025 at 1 PM at COATS FUNERAL HOME-CLARKSTON, 8909 Dixie Hwy. Interment with military honors at Great Lakes National Cemetery, Holly. Family will receive friends Thursday 11 AM until time of service. Memorial donations may be made to American Lung Association or Wounded Warrior.
